The pupils in Key Stage 2 and in Year 2 all read books of their choice and once the book is completed, they take a quiz on Accelerated Reader to find out how well they have remembered the details of the story. The amount of words they have read is recorded.
This half-term the pupils have read a staggering 10,322,761 words!
Year 2 - 289,968 words
Year 3 - 568,467 words
Year 4 - 2, 393, 074 words
Year 5 - 2, 931,020 words
Year 6 - 4,140,232 words

Penny Butler, from Bassenfell Manor, visited us to present a modern day story of the Prodigal Son. We learnt how important it is to forgive and ensure our friends have a second chance!
P3 have been printing their own Egyptian Eye of Horus. They learned how to score the pattern into Styrofoam and roll the special ink printing paint onto it. They then printed them onto card to make a whole class wallpaper of Egyptain eyes!
